Air Conditioning Repair & Service
When your cooling system fails in the middle of a humid coastal summer, you need a technician who knows how to find the real problem fast. We do not just guess at the issue or offer temporary band-aids that leave you stranded again next week. Our diagnostic approach relies on testing the actual electrical and refrigeration components to see exactly where the failure occurred.
Common signs you need an immediate repair:
- A harsh buzzing sound from the outdoor unit indicating a blown dual-run capacitor or failing contactor.
- Warm air blowing from the indoor vents, which usually points to a refrigerant leak.
- Water pooling around the indoor air handler because the condensate drain line is clogged.
- The system short-cycling or shutting off completely before cooling the house down.
- Ice building up on the indoor evaporator coil or the outdoor copper lines.
Ignoring a hard-starting compressor or a rattling fan motor does not make the problem go away. Pushing a struggling system usually turns a minor parts replacement into a total system failure. Air Conditioning Installation & Replacement
The most important day in an air conditioner's life is the day it gets installed. Coastal environments are brutal on HVAC equipment, and salt spray eats aluminum fins while constant humidity forces systems to work overtime. When repair costs approach half the value of the unit, or a compressor shorts to ground on an older system, it is time to talk about a replacement.
Why Proper Sizing Matters
We do not just swap boxes and hope for the best when installing a new system. We perform proper load calculations to ensure your new equipment matches your home's exact thermal needs. You would be surprised how many companies skip this crucial step and simply install whatever size unit was there before.
Oversizing an AC unit is a massive mistake in Eastern North Carolina. An oversized unit cools the house too fast and shuts off before it can pull the humidity out of the air. This leaves your home feeling cold but clammy, completely defeating the purpose of upgrading your system. We make sure your new unit runs long enough to properly dehumidify your living space.

Air Conditioning Maintenance & Tune-Up
Preventative maintenance in our coastal climate is not just about changing a filter; it is about keeping harsh environmental elements from destroying your equipment. The extreme humidity in our area means condensate drain lines easily become breeding grounds for thick algae. If left unchecked, that algae will eventually back up, trip a safety switch, or flood a ceiling.
What we actually check during a tune-up:
- We test the compressor to verify the integrity of the electrical windings.
- We measure the microfarads on capacitors to see if they are dropping out of tolerance.
- We check the amp draw on the blower motor to catch early signs of failure.
- We verify the refrigerant subcooling and superheat to ensure peak efficiency.
- We flush the condensate drain line to clear out algae and prevent water damage.
- We inspect the outdoor coils for early signs of galvanic corrosion.
Think of preventative maintenance as risk management for your property. Catching a weak capacitor during a routine visit costs a fraction of what it takes to replace a compressor that burned out because of that weak part.
